If you chose a care home based in England, you may be eligible for NHS Funded Nursing Care (FNC), which helps cover the cost of nursing. This is worth £254.06 per week and is usually paid directly to the care home.

The modern, architecturally stunning home was shortlisted for a healthcare design award, and it’s a truly remarkable place to live.
Perched on the edge of town, the home is three miles from all the attractions of Brighton with its piers (including the i360 ‘vertical pier’), Royal Pavilion, marina and Brighton Racecourse.

Mum's care is of great quality and she enjoys mixing with the residents when she chooses but also has the choice of when she wants her independence and own company which is important to her. Dean Wood strive for their residents autonomy of choice whilst ensuring great quality care. We have got to know the team very well and always feel welcome and are greeted with smiles from them which demonstrates their respect and pride in their job.
We are pleased we have chosen Dean Wood and feel assured Mums time in care is of good quality from food, service, hygiene and through to communication.
Mum really appreciates going on the beautiful roof terrace when I visit, and to the cafe space upstairs as a change of scene for her. She values the hymns and psalms on Sunday which we go to together - a lot of effort goes into a programme of activities.
Mum is well looked after - I'm grateful for the efforts of the staff to support my dad to spend time with her at lunch and eg for their anniversary.
Moving a loved one to a home is a huge thing to do, but I felt well supported through this period. Staff have experimented thoughtfully with ways to engage mum and give her purposeful activities.
